One of the most fundamentally sound matches in recent memory. It's also one of the best matches to feature a Young Lion, playing up both the standard maneuvers a Young Lion is often restricted to, along with the difference in experience between both wrestlers. Most of the match is spent emphasizing these moves: Headlocks, Headscissors, Bearhugs, etc. Each of them is worked with a sense of struggle and intensity, always building to a necessary reversal. Just when it seems as though Coughlin may be on Gresham's level, they repeat the first sequence of a Headlock Takeover-Headscissors and this time, Gresham swiftly counters for the victory. Good match on its own, that's only further elevated with the context of its stipulation.
